您将只能通过硬编码CSS解决此问题:

表DT-comms_矩阵THAD tr:N-child2:N-child19{ 宽度:400px; 最小宽度:400px; } 更新的小提琴->

tabledt-comms_矩阵针对表格 thead tr:nth-child2以第二个标题行为目标 th:nth-child19以第19列为目标 或者在header元素上设置一个类,然后

表DT-comms_矩阵THAD tr:nth-child2第条备注{..}
